Monumenta contains several custom items. These can be obtained in many different ways, such as:

  • Killing Enemies
  • Mining certain Blocks
  • Finding Chests
  • Completing Quests
  • Gambling

Tiers

Each item has its own tier to classify how easily obtainable and powerful it is.

  • Tier 0-5: These are found in generic loot chests. Each loot chest will be a specific tier, which will have items of around that tier, depending on the area's difficulty. Lower-tier items are typically found in easier areas, whereas higher tiers are found in more difficult areas. Tiered equipment is usually very weak and should be upgraded as soon as possible.
  • Common: This tier of item is reserved for the base alchemist bags in each region of the game. These are the Alchemist's Bag, Celsian Alchemist's Bag, and Dichen Alchemist's Bag
  • Uncommon: There are three types of Uncommon Items: Overworld Uncommons, Dungeon Uncommons, and Boss Uncommons. Overworld Uncommons are found in specific chests in POIs or traded by specific villagers. Dungeon Uncommons are generally found in set locations throughout the dungeon, often on armor stands. Boss Uncommons are part of a boss's loot chest.
  • Rare: Like tiered items, these are found in generic loot chests but much rarer. They are more probable to find in higher-tiered chests. The possible rare items depend on the location of the chests: each dungeon or strike contains Rares specific to that dungeon or strike, and POIs in the Architects Ring contain Rares specific to the Overworld POI. Rares in the Architect's Ring can be upgraded using the Masterwork anvil.
  • Artifact: These are items comparable to Rares in rarity but obtained in different ways. Examples are Boss Fights, upgrading specific Uncommons or Rares in the Ephemeral Corridors, or specific trades. Architect's Ring Artifacts do not exist by default and may only be obtained through Masterwork 4★ and above. (This functionality is not available at the moment, and will be added at a later time, likely with the introduction of the next Architect's Ring Expansion.)
  • Epic: Extremely difficult-to-obtain and powerful items. They usually cost large amounts of delve materials and raw currency, Mythic Dust, or Mythic Powder.
  • Legendary: Highest rarity in the game. Charms from Celestial Zenith lootroom have a small chance to be Legendary.
  • Unique: Items that can only be obtained from Quests, Races, or Jumping puzzles.
  • Patron Made: Items created with the ideas of a Patron and Team Monumenta. Patrons could create a Patron Item every $100 they donated to the server. The idea of the item, the method of obtaining, and possible references are decided by the Patron, then the Team balances it appropriately. Patron Items differ in power (some are as strong as Artifacts, while some are as strong as simple Uncommons) and are typically obtained at traders. It is no longer possible to add new Patron Items to the game (they were retired by the developers) but the old ones are still obtainable.
  • Legacy: No longer obtainable items from previous content that has now been reworked and/or changed.
  • Event: Obtained during seasonal or limited-time events. Some items can be obtained outside of their events while others may not return.
  • Currency: Items mainly used to purchase other items.
  • Key: These grant access to specific content such as Dungeons or Strikes.
  • Trophy: Cosmetic reward items obtained after completing Dungeons or other content. Completing [Dungeon_Delves#Challenge_Delves Challenge Delves] will reward a special trophy.
